Output 35d66fd8f3d4be52dbdb1d3ee1a257e1375a94eae94d3ca8bb5daae136102146:0

value
1113551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17cfb14c1eed4c801b45ba6f90c131f70c9c8d6 OP_EQUAL
address
3KL64PEq58RhsjiGgosE3CJ4ApPjT7AAbU
transaction
35d66fd8f3d4be52dbdb1d3ee1a257e1375a94eae94d3ca8bb5daae136102146
confirmations
304120
spent
true